buying banners, what do i need to know?

any advice on how to go about making a good banner purchase?
what are the sizes i should buy on a 1st purchase?
how many of each size?
should i create the sales text? what about the graphics?
how many should be animated v. static?
what the best way to select a designer?
what sorts of banner designs work best?
do affiliates use the default banners or create their own or ask for custom banners?
what's a fair price for a banner package?

get banners from a few different designers, then toss them all into some ad management software to determine the best one...

the one you think is the best, is often not the one that surfers click the most...

When ordering banners, I start with the following sizes:

88x31
120x60
120x90
120x240
120x600
125x125
160x600
180x150
234x60
240x400
250x250
300x100
300x250
300x600
336x280
468x60
720x300
728x90


This covers most of the standard banner sizes requested by affiliates. I try to order 2-3 of each to start.

It's always best to supply as many "approved" photos as possible, as well as sample sales text. I generally supply 4-5 sample text lines as well as some variable advice for the designer to lead them in the right direction of what I want. These are designers, and they don't know your product as well as you.

I've owned a design company in the past, and we charged $20-25 per banner. These days, $10-15/banner is a good price if you have a US based designer, or $3-6/banner for a non-US designer. Both have advantages. US-based will need less hand-holding on the sales text and tend to be more creative, while the non-US designers provide quality work, but need more help with the text.

this is a typical standard banner package I provide:

Animated 75x75 (1 ea.)
Animated 120x60 (2 ea.)
Animated 120x90 (1 ea.)
Animated 120x240 (2 ea.)
Animated 125x125 (2 ea.)
Animated 150x150 (2 ea.)
Animated 160x600 (2 ea.)
Animated 180x240 (2 ea.)
Animated 320x200 (4 ea.)
Animated 350x150 (1 ea.)
Animated 468x60 (4 ea.)
Animated 468x80 (4 ea.)
Animated 468x100 (4 ea.)
Animated 728x90 (1 ea.)

but there are no hard & fast rules, as you can see, Sharky's list differs.
